The 100 Season 3 Recap and Thoughts

So many characters have changed SO MUCH since the beginning of the show..

I think we can all agree about the fact that the show, this year, is a little bit more "light", there's definitely less torture, blood and violence. Sometimes they pushed that aspect of the show really far! Do you remember when the Grounders sent Murphy back to the camp to infect all the other people? Clarke cried blood (pretty disturbing, right?). Not to mention what the people of Mount Weather did to the Grounders during the second season. I could hardly bear watching those (extremely) violent blood transfusions.

Another topic of this season is the City Of Light.
Am I the only one who's a bit bored when they talk about that? So Jaha is back with he mind wide open about the amazing place where everything is right, there's no pain and everyone can live happily ever after and so on.. It sounds great, doesn't it? Too bad that place doesn't exists!! It's just something in people's minds.



Is it just me, or the City Of Light looks very familiar? It reminds me of The Flash's Earth 2. Both of this places look way too much like Tomorrowland (I'm talking about the George Clooney's movie). Take a look and let me know what you think.


   




So now Jaha is trying to "convert" everyone at Arkadia... I'm so sad seeing the only one who follows him is Raven, I know the girl has been through a lot, but the City of Light is not the solution, I wish she'll find a way to be happy again.
